What is the Florida Form 1 Statement of Financial Interests?
The Florida Form 1 Statement of Financial Interests is a government document designed for local officers in Florida to disclose their financial interests from the previous tax year. This form plays a crucial role in transparent governance by ensuring that officials declare any potential conflicts of interest. By maintaining ethical standards, this form helps promote accountability among local officials, making it a vital aspect of ethical governance in Florida.
Typically, local officers who hold appointed or elected positions, including municipal and county officials, are required to use this form to report their financial activities and sources of income.

Who Needs the Florida Form 1 Statement of Financial Interests?
The Florida Form 1 is specifically intended for local officers, which include appointees, elected officials, and government employees within various capacities in Florida. Individuals who typically need to fill out this form include city council members, school board members, and state agency executives.
Scenarios requiring completion of the form include situations where an individual is appointed to a new position or begins a new role that qualifies them as a local officer. Understanding the roles that necessitate financial disclosure is essential to compliance with state regulations.

Who is required to file the Florida Form 1 Statement of Financial Interests?
Local officers and municipal employees in Florida are required to file the Florida Form 1 Statement of Financial Interests to disclose their financial holdings and interests.
What is the deadline for submitting this financial disclosure form?
The Florida Form 1 must be filed within 30 days of appointment or the start of employment to comply with legal requirements.
